The independence and protection of judicial registrars is set out in sections 16J(2) and (3) of the Magistrates Court Act 1989 (the Act), which reflect provisions relevant to other judicial officers. Section 10 of the Judicial Entitlements Act requires the Attorney-General to issue a salary certificate, specifying the salaries of judicial officers, including reserve judicial officers, as soon as practicable after any salary adjustment.
